
Undo or remove transactions from reconciliations in QuickBooks Online

If your account statement and QuickBooks transactions are different after an account reconciliation, you can remove individual transactions from the reconciliation.
Prerequisites
Only unreconcile a transaction if you’re sure an account balance is wrong because of it. You could have reconciled it by mistake, or it might be an error you need to delete.
- Check that the balance isn’t wrong because you entered the wrong opening, beginning, and ending balances during reconciliation.
- Compare the transaction in QuickBooks to how it was recorded your account statement for the reconciled period. If it isn’t there, you should unreconcile it.
You may want to talk to your accountant first.
Unreconcile a transaction
You can only unreconcile one transaction at a time.
- Go to Transactions and select Chart of accounts (Take me there).
- Find the account with the transaction and select Account history.
- Find the transaction in the list. If it was reconciled, you’ll see an “R” in the tick ✔ column.
- Select the transaction.
- In the tick ✔ column, select the checkbox with the “R” until the checkbox is blank.
- Select Save.
- Select Yes to confirm.
Next steps
Your accounts should now be balanced and accurate. If you made an adjustment to a past reconciliation or still have problems with your reconciliation, reach out to your accountant. This can get tricky and they know how to handle the next steps. Don't have an accountant? We can help you find one.
If you need to start over, reach out to your accountant. Only accountants can undo a completed reconciliation.
